Protesters on Friday blocked the Shahbagh intersection in the capital, demanding justice for the killing of Sharif Osman Hadi, the martyred spokesperson of Inquilab Mancha.
A large number of students and members of the public joined the demonstration, calling for a fair investigation, the immediate arrest of those responsible, and exemplary punishment, according to local media reports
Leaders and activists of Inquilab Mancha, along with general students and citizens, brought out a protest procession after Jummah prayers on Friday (December 26) from the Dhaka University Central Mosque. The procession marched to Shahbagh, where protesters began a sit-in, with the gathering swelling as time passed.
During the demonstration, protesters chanted various slogans demanding justice for the killing of Osman Hadi.
Addressing the protesters, Inquilab Mancha Member Secretary Abdullah Al Jaber said, “There has been enough restraint. It is because of this restraint that Osman Hadi’s blood has been shed on this land. We cannot step back anymore. This street protest is to seek justice for the blood of the martyr. Until government advisers come here and face the people, we will not leave this place.”
Jaber also announced that protesters were prepared to stay overnight at the Shahbagh intersection if necessary.
Osman Hadi was shot in the capital’s Bijoynagar area on December 12 in the afternoon. He was initially taken to Dhaka Medical College Hospital and later shifted to Evercare Hospital. On December 15, he was flown to Singapore for advanced treatment, where he died while undergoing treatment on December 18.
